2017 © Pedro Peláez
 

yii2-extension yii2-statemachine

A state machine for modern Web Apps

image

ptheofan/yii2-statemachine

A state machine for modern Web Apps

  • Tuesday, May 8, 2018
  • by ptheofan
  • Repository
  • 5 Watchers
  • 12 Stars
  • 82 Installations
  • PHP
  • 0 Dependents
  • 0 Suggesters
  • 0 Forks
  • 2 Open issues
  • 9 Versions
  • 4 % Grown

The README.md

yii2-statemachine

State Machine for modern Web Apps for the Yii2 framework 1. Live Demo 1. Live Demo Sourcecode, (*1)

Features

  1. Stateful model attributes with persistence
  2. Reusable transition commands (command pattern)
  3. Transition Journal so you can always tell who did what and when
  4. StateTimeouts - Automatic transitions based on timeouts
  5. Support for RBAC systems - Define who can see and trigger an event
  6. Visual Representation of your StateMachine
  7. Simple and powerful StateMachine definition via XML
  8. Conditional Transitions (strategy)

Documentation

  • Documentation and examples can be found in the wiki pages.
  • More Questions? Raise an issue
  • The more you ask, the more pages and info I will put in the wiki.

Happy FSMing!, (*2)

The Versions

08/05 2018

dev-master

9999999-dev

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

23/04 2018

v2.x-dev

2.9999999.9999999.9999999-dev

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

23/04 2018

v2.0.0-RC1

2.0.0.0-RC1

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

25/07 2017

v1.x-dev

1.9999999.9999999.9999999-dev

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

09/07 2017

v1.0.3

1.0.3.0

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

09/07 2017

v1.0.2

1.0.2.0

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

17/07 2016

v1.0.1

1.0.1.0

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

03/07 2016

v1.0

1.0.0.0

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 statemachine state timeout

01/07 2016

v1.0-RC1

1.0.0.0-RC1

A state machine for modern Web Apps

  Sources   Download

BSD-3-Clause

The Requires

 

by Paris Theofanidis

yii2 persistent statemachine state timeout